Some Concluding Remarks

• Aggregate support levels are moderate• Substantial distortion for some commodities• No need for severe border measures• Substantial scope for Ukrainian tariff cuts under

WTO accession• WTO membership would lay stronger

foundations for ‘good’ agricultural policies…• ..and facilitate access to the global food value

chain by Ukrainian farmers and food producers
